CRINGLEWOOD fought back from 3-1 down to beat Altrincham and Sale Round the Board Darts League leaders Timperley Cons in Monday's top-of-the-table clash.

After Cons surged into a 3-1 lead, Callum Loose started the fightback before Alan Dawson threw his personal best darts with a magnificent display of double and bull finishes to square things up.

The final leg saw Danny O’Donnell win the match and two valuable points to take Cringlewood level on points at the summit.

There is just one match left to play with Cons having the edge with a better legs average ahead of Monday night's final round of games.

Central Club moved into third place with a decisive 5-2 win against Budenburgs. Danny Hopkinson was the star of the show with a least darts throw of the season – an 11-dart leg.

Gardeners A team had their second win of the season, beating the Brigadier 5-2, while Gardeners B stayed in contention for a third-place spot with a 5-2 victory over Station.
